CAPITAL GAIN

This query is : Resolved 

26 April 2010 Differential amount received on account of sale of flat before taking actual possession (Rs.5 Lacs were paid as an advance and agreement was entered with the builder, now the said flat is sold for Rs.10 Lacs to new buyer.)

We want to know whether the differential amount will be treated as capital gain or not, as property was sold out within 1 and half year without taking actual possession of the property.

26 April 2010 This is a 'right in a property' and its transfer attracts capital gains tax.

26 April 2010 Even if this not treated as capital gain which is short term in nature, it will be income from other source taxable at the normal tax rate. However I am just giving a new perspective, though I fully agree with BC.

26 April 2010 I belive this is a Short term capital gain and shall call upon the client to pay the same.
